| dc.description.abstract | Duboisia hybrid plants of D. myoporoides R.Br. and D. leichhardtii F. Muell. were sprayed with a dilute solution of Maxicrop®, a commercial aqueous seaweed extract, over a 15 month period. The control plants experienced the usual decline in hyoscine content between May and September. This typical decline in hyoscine did not occur in the treated plants. © 1982, American Chemical Society. All rights reserved. | en_US |
